Skip to main content

This site requires you to update your browser. Your browsing experience maybe affected by not having the most up to date version.

We've moved the forum!

Please use forum.silverstripe.org for any new questions (announcement).
The forum archive will stick around, but will be read only.

You can also use our Slack channel or StackOverflow to ask for help.
Check out our community overview for more options to contribute.

E-Commerce Modules /

Discuss about the various e-commerce modules available:
Ecommerce, SS Shop, SilverCart and SwipeStripe
Alternatively, have a look the shared mailinglist.

Moderators: martimiz, Nicolaas, Sean, Ed, frankmullenger, biapar, Willr, Ingo, Jedateach, swaiba

testing DPS Gateway


Go to End


2952 Views

Avatar
jwgorman

Community Member, 2 Posts

6 May 2009 at 2:20pm

Hi,

we have DPS dev account with 3 parameters:

$PxAccess_Userid = "client_Dev";
$PxAccess_Key = "(a long hex key)";
$Mac_Key = "(a shorter hex key)";

and I've configured my _config.php with the first two.

does the eCommerce module ecommerce-trunk-r73215 use the $Mac-Key at all?

I am able to put sample products into a shopping cart and use a false cc account details according to this from DPS:

>>What credit card and expiry date should we be testing with?
>>Only pre-approved 'test card' numbers provided by DPS can be used for testing, within test environments. All test accounts aren't >>linked to a merchant account to actually verify the card. We recommend using the test card 4111111111111111 for Visa, >>5431111111111111 for MasterCard, 371111111111114 for Amex and 36000000000008 for Diners. These can be used with any >>current expiry, and are suitable only for DPS test accounts.

But I only get a result of:

06/05/2009 1:49pm Credit card (DPS) $2.00 NZD Failure The transaction was Declined (D2)

would this be something on the DPS account side or is it something I can tweak on the silverstripe side?

Thanks, John